10 steps to creating your own local currency
- Start a Transition Initiative.
- Organise an open meeting on a topic related to money.
- Identify and engage your stakeholders.
- Set-up a management team.
- Decide on the model.
- Launch a design competition.
- Decide on your legal structure.
- Generate start-up funding.

What is fiat money?
Fiat money is a government-issued currency that is not backed by a commodity such as gold. Fiat money gives central banks greater control over the economy because they can control how much money is printed. Most modern paper currencies, such as the U.S. dollar, are fiat currencies.
How do governments change currency?
In a hard peg exchange rate policy, the government chooses an exchange rate. A central bank can intervene in exchange markets in two ways. It can raise or lower interest rates to make the currency stronger or weaker. Or it can directly purchase or sell its currency in foreign exchange markets.

Are banks accepting coins?
Consumers can turn in their coins for cash at banks, which will give them their full value. Banks do not charge a fee to their customers when they deposit coins, but many require that the coins be rolled in wrappers.Some credit unions and community banks still have coin-counting machines.

What happens when a country creates a new currency?
Official currency substitution or full currency substitution happens when a country adopts a foreign currency as its sole legal tender, and ceases to issue the domestic currency. Another effect of a country adopting a foreign currency as its own is that the country gives up all power to vary its exchange rate.
What is the highest currency note in Pakistan?
5000-Rupee note
At present, the highest note in circulation is the 5000-Rupee note, which is mustard in colour and was circulated in May of 2006. It was the first time that this denomination was introduced in Pakistani currency.
What is Crypto?
A cryptocurrency (or “crypto”) is a digital currency that can be used to buy goods and services, but uses an online ledger with strong cryptography to secure online transactions. Much of the interest in these unregulated currencies is to trade for profit, with speculators at times driving prices skyward.
